Professor Anthony Sabino spoke with USA Today about the Antitrust Trial

Produced by: USA Today

December 5, 2016

Anthony Sabino, Esq., professor of law, offered his expertise to USA Today in their article regarding the antitrust trial over the Aetna-Cigma merger.

"This antitrust trial will be significant first and foremost simply because it is going to trial. This rarely happens. So, whatever the outcome just the fact this is going to court is significant. “
